What Is ECO4 and How Does It Work for UK Homeowners?
ECO4 is a UK government scheme providing grants for energy-efficiency upgrades to low-income and vulnerable households in Manchester and across the UK. The scheme runs until 31 December 2026.
What ECO4 covers — up to 100% funding for eligible households
Loft insulation — reduce heat loss through the roof; typically saves £200–£300 a year
Cavity wall insulation — fill gaps in external walls; can cut wall heat loss by around a third
Internal wall insulation (IWI) — for solid wall properties; typically reduces wall heat loss by 40–50%
External wall insulation (EWI) — wraps solid wall homes and can transform their appearance
Underfloor insulation — stops draughts through suspended timber floors
Solid floor insulation — insulate concrete ground floors
First-time central heating — install heating where none exists
Boiler upgrades — replace inefficient boilers (limited circumstances)
Air source heat pumps — low-carbon heating
Solar panels — generate your own electricity (subject to scheme conditions)

Who Is Eligible for ECO4 Grants in the UK?
You may qualify for ECO4 support if your property needs energy-efficiency improvements and you own the home or have permission from your landlord. Owner-occupied homes generally need an EPC rating of D–G, while privately rented and eligible social homes usually need an EPC rating of E–G.
Qualifying benefits for ECO4
- Universal Credit
- Pension Guarantee Credit
- Pension Savings Credit
- Income Support
- Income-based Jobseeker’s Allowance
- Income-related Employment and Support Allowance
- Child Benefit
- Housing Benefit
ECO4 Flex — no qualifying benefit?
Households that do not receive qualifying benefits may still be eligible through ECO4 Flex. This can include households with a gross annual income below £31,000, or residents with certain health conditions worsened by living in a cold home. Eligibility routes are set by each participating local authority.
Receiving a qualifying benefit does not guarantee installation — funding and suitable measures must still be confirmed by an obligated energy supplier.
What Is the ECO4 Application Process for UK Homeowners?
Free eligibility check
Contact us for a free, no-obligation eligibility check. We will confirm whether you qualify for ECO4 funding within 24 hours (Monday to Friday).
Retrofit assessment
Your property is surveyed by a PAS 2035-certified retrofit assessor using thermal imaging and diagnostic tools to identify heat-loss areas, insulation gaps and improvement opportunities.
Retrofit coordination
A PAS 2035-certified retrofit coordinator manages your project, ensuring all work meets ECO4 standards — handling documentation, contractor coordination and quality assurance.
Installation
Approved PAS 2030-certified installers fit the measures (insulation, heating, solar). Renewable measures such as heat pumps and solar are fitted by MCS-certified installation partners where required.
Post-installation monitoring
We carry out the post-installation checks required for ECO4 compliance and funding drawdown, confirming that the measures perform as designed.
What Is ECO4 Flex and How Does It Work in the UK?
ECO4 Flex is an alternative eligibility route that allows participating local authorities and devolved administrations to identify households that may need energy-efficiency support but do not qualify through the standard benefits-based ECO4 criteria. It is intended to support low-income households and people who are particularly vulnerable to the effects of living in a cold home.
Who may qualify for ECO4 Flex?
- A combined gross household income below £31,000 a year
- A severe or long-term health condition made worse by living in a cold home
- Cardiovascular or respiratory conditions
- Limited mobility or immunosuppression
- Other low-income, fuel-poverty or vulnerability criteria in your local authority’s published Statement of Intent
Eligibility criteria and evidence requirements differ between councils, so meeting one condition does not automatically guarantee approval or funding.
How to apply for ECO4 Flex in the UK
Check whether your local authority participates in ECO4 Flex and review its current Statement of Intent. You may then need to provide evidence of your household income, health circumstances, property tenure and energy-efficiency needs.
Once your household has been assessed and referred, an approved energy supplier or retrofit provider will determine whether suitable ECO4 funding and measures are available. A council referral confirms potential eligibility but does not guarantee that improvements will be fully funded.

Frequently Asked Questions
How much does ECO4 cover?
ECO4 may cover part or all of the cost of eligible energy-efficiency improvements. The final funding amount depends on your household, your property and the approved measures.
Can landlords apply for ECO4?
Yes, landlords may qualify where the tenant and property meet the eligibility criteria. Landlord permission is required, and a contribution may sometimes be needed.
What is ECO4 Flex?
ECO4 Flex helps low-income or vulnerable households that may not qualify through the standard benefits route. Eligibility rules vary by participating local authority.
Is ECO4 still open for applications?
Yes. ECO4 is currently scheduled to run until 31 December 2026. Funding availability can vary, so early eligibility checks are recommended.
Do I need PAS 2035 for ECO4 funding?
Yes. ECO4-funded retrofit work must follow the relevant compliance standards, including PAS 2035 where applicable, to ensure the measures are properly assessed, designed and installed.
Can I get ECO4 funding for a heat pump?
Heat pumps may be funded where the household, property and proposed measures meet ECO4 requirements. Approval is subject to eligibility and a technical property assessment.
